About PARTISIPA

Australia is working in partnership with Timor-Leste, through the Partnership to Strengthen Village Development and Municipal Administration – known as PARTISIPA – to strengthen policies, systems and skills to improve the delivery of decentralised services and basic infrastructure across the country.

Building on Australia's long-term technical support to the Programa Nasional Dezenvolvimentu Suku (PNDS), we are working to strengthen local institutions, infrastructure, and service delivery at the subnational level (municipal, postu and Suku) with a focus on inclusive governance and community resilience. PARTISIPA integrates support for rural water with a focus on operations and maintenance and roads and road network management.

PARTISIPA mainstreams GEDSI across all components to ensure that government policies, planning and implementation processes continue to increase the visibility, voice, participation and agency of women, people with disabilities and other marginalised groups.

The Role

PARTISIPA's Monitoring, Evaluation, Reporting, Learning and Accountability (MERLA) Framework is part of the program's broader performance management system, linking up with strategy, planning, coordination, communication and operations processes to inform program management on regular decision making, as well as integrating regular reflection on emerging issues, opportunities and need for program adjustment to adapt to changing context and partner needs. The system includes a number of mechanisms through which PARTISIPA and the Australian Embassy in Timor-Leste can ensure a common understanding of and approach to navigating complex policy and programming issues. Given the extensive range of work areas and the broad scope of the MERLA Framework and Plan, the program requires a dedicated Monitoring, Evaluation and Learning (MEL) Adviser who has a breadth of knowledge about the program's nature, and an understanding of DFAT's reporting requirements to be able to manage processes and resources to implement this.

The MEL Adviser will lead the implementation of the MERLA Framework, managing the MEL team, providing oversight of processes and systems and managing the delivery of MEL products and services.
